
Your nearby Five Guys at 1008 6th Avenue in New York is ready to offer you a classic take on burgers, hot dogs, fries, milkshakes and more! Whether it’s using fresh ground beef (there are no freezers in our restaurants), double-cooking our fries in 100 percent peanut oil, hand-preparing fresh ingredients every morning or serving peanuts while you wait, we strive to provide the best experience each and every time you visit. With more than 250,000 ways to customize your burger and 1,000+ milkshake combinations, satisfying your craving is just a click away!

I’d heard some chatter about Five Guys and was craving a burger, so I decided to check out this NYC staple near Bryant Park on 6th Avenue.
The guy at the counter could not have been nicer as he walked me through how Five Guys handles its biz-ness!
I ordered a double bacon cheeseburger and a vanilla milkshake. While waiting, I noticed something refreshing: every single employee had a genuine smile on their face. Not the dead-eyed corporate zombie smile you see at most chains, but actual happiness. They were engaged, laughing with customers, working efficiently without looking miserable.
As my burger was being prepared, the gentleman at the register told the staff to throw in a heaping portion of fries—free of charge. Just because. That kind of gesture sticks with you.
First, the fries: absolutely delicious. Crispy on the outside, fluffy on the inside, perfectly salted. They just hit in all the right ways.
The burger was fantastic—two juicy patties cooked perfectly, bacon that was actually crispy (not limp and sad), cheese melted just right, and a bun that held everything together without falling apart mid-bite.
The milkshake was outstanding. Thick, creamy, actually tasted like real vanilla instead of whatever chemical concoction most places serve.
I plan on visiting often. It’s rare to find a chain that’s so well-run, understands what customer service is about, and actually seems to give a damn about the people walking through the door.
Well done guys…well done indeed.
